HOLT v. STATE

No. 94-04444.

653 So.2d 1120 (1995)

Benjamin R. HOLT, Appellant, v. STATE of Florida, Appellee.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Second District.

April 21, 1995.


PER CURIAM.

Benjamin Rayce Holt appeals the summary denial of his motion for postconviction relief in which he asserts his plea was involuntary because his attorney misinformed him of the maximum sentences he faced. The trial court's order does not adequately address Holt's argument; accordingly, we reverse and remand.
